Losing Love
“Hearts, when are we scheduled to leave this city?” Flowers grumbled.
“A few more days won’t hurt, we are a joy to so many and I love it!”
“That’s because you are all heart! I think you enjoy this.”
“I love to see the look on their faces when they first see us,” Hearts laughed.
“Then, why aren’t you laughing now?”
“Because that kid over there just ran by me with a key in his hand.”
“So, big deal!”
“It certainly is a big deal! I have scratches on my side and my hearts are bleeding.”
“Is that so terrible?”
“Yes, I’m starting to hate it here instead of loving it.”
